Everforth ECS is seeking a Senior Governance Training Specialist to work in the National Capital Region covering the Pentagon, Falls Church, and Fairfax. Please Note: This position is contingent upon contract award.

The War Data Platform (WDP) is a key initiative within the U.S. Department of War's (DoW) AI-First strategy introduced in early 2026. The WDP separates business and financial data from operational warfighting data, aiming to accelerate the deployment of artificial intelligence (AI) on the battlefield. The WDP extends to Unclassified, Secret, and Top Secret environments, and supports collaboration between Combatant Commands, Joint Staff directorates, Senior Executive Service leaders, and operational analysts.

The Senior Governance Training Specialist serves as the principal authority for data governance training and enablement across WDP's multi-classification environments, designing and delivering the role-based instructional programs that equip data custodians, system owners, and operational stakeholders with the skills to execute catalog management, lineage registration, access control workflows, and audit compliance responsibilities in direct support of DoW data governance policy objectives. This is a senior-level role demanding deep expertise in enterprise data governance frameworks, cross-functional coordination, and measurable training outcomes that drive adoption of CDAO-approved governance standards across Combatant Commands, Joint Staff directorates, and mission-owner communities.

  • Delivers governance training across Unclassified, Secret, and Top Secret enclaves and aligns instruction to CDAO-approved policies, standards, data-sharing agreements, lineage expectations, and access-control procedures.
  • Translates approved governance policies and standards into role-based materials that show how to update catalog metadata, register lineage, process access requests, and assemble audit evidence using Collibra or Apache Atlas catalogs, Unity Catalog policies, identity services, and WDP-approved templates.
  • Schedules recurring governance working sessions where data custodians and system owners bring active catalog, access, and lineage tasks and receive guided walkthroughs with validated methods.
  • Publishes and maintains governance job aids, assessment rubrics, and policy quick guides in Government-approved repositories with accurate taxonomy, version control, and release notes tied to policy or tool changes.
  • Tracks adherence indicators including catalog adoption, access-review timeliness, approval accuracy, lineage completeness, and conformance findings, and publishes governance impact reports.
  • Coordinates with platform engineering, cybersecurity, and data tooling teams to verify pre-production test cases and to time content updates with enclave deployment windows for Combatant Commands and Joint Staff elements.
  • Provides escalation paths for complex access and catalog issues and records lessons learned that feed the governance roadmap.
  • Demonstrates measurable improvement in access-cycle performance, reduction in conformance defects, and increased use of approved governance workflows across WDP programs.

ECS was founded in 2001 by experienced IT professionals with a commitment to quality processes, people and performance. Led by our Chairman, Roy Kapani, and an experienced executive leadership team, ECS provides our customers with solutions and services that support their critical needs and further mission objectives. This commitment has paved the way for expansive growth, year over year.

ECS gained market share in 2011 in the Department of Defense and Federal spaces through both organic and acquisition growth. In May, ECS completed its first strategic acquisition with the purchase of OAK Management, Inc., a leading provider of marine environmental services, ship systems engineering, maritime consulting and platform acquisition management. The OAK acquisition kicked off ECS’ intention to add tactical acquisitions as a part of its long term strategy to supplement and expand upon organic growth and to build enterprise value. ECS closed out 2011 with the acquisition of Paradigm Technologies, Inc. The Paradigm transaction added approximately 200 employees to ECS’ existing 900+ employees. Paradigm also added new Defense clients for ECS, including the Missile Defense Agency, the Navy’s Program Executive Officer for Integrated Warfare Systems, the United States Marine Corps, and the U.S. Marshals Service.

In 2012, ECS completed the acquisition of iLuMinA Solutions, Inc. iLuMinA brings large-scale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) software implementation and infrastructure design and development to ECS’ expanding capabilities.
